Trading Setup

  • Platform: Promotes trading using a laptop for flexibility and independence.
  • Independence in Trading: Emphasizes freedom from corporate or professional constraints.
  • Screen Setup:
    • Two-Minute Chart: Main trading chart.
    • Five-Minute Chart: Secondary trading chart.
    • Fifteen-Minute Chart: Advisory chart.
    • Daily Chart: Long-term advisory chart.
    • Independent Chart: For monitoring different stocks.
    • Execution and Monitoring: Includes level two for trade execution, time and sales, and a stock watch list.

Trading Strategy

  • Moving Averages: Utilizes 20-period and 200-period simple moving averages.
  • Trifecta Setup:
    • Concept: Focus on surges off the 200 moving average.
    • Surge Criteria: Occurs when asset price moves significantly from the moving average.
    • Two Types:
      • Upsurge: Surges upwards from a flat 200.
      • Downsurge: Surges downwards from a flat 200.

The Trifecta

  • Definition: Simultaneous surges off the 200 moving average on the 2-minute, 5-minute, and 15-minute charts.
  • Significance: Considered a highly reliable trading signal.
  • Example: Google on August 28th demonstrated a trifecta setup.
  • Success Rate: High likelihood of follow-through on trades initiated from trifecta setups.
